热门回答:
我是一名前端。先前用了很久的react。最近用了三个月的vue。我来回答一下这个问题!
目前很多的公司都在使用vue来开发和维护自己的站点。我认为vue这么流行。主要有以下几点原因:
1、性能好(dom的基本操作都有框架完成。引入虚拟dom后性能更加卓越)
2、易学(能力强的前端2天即可上手干活)
用过vue的同学肯定知道一个vue文件主要包括两个部分(不算css):
1、vue的模板
2、vue的生命周期逻辑
如果自己要手写一个vuejs。其实就是如何把vue生命周期中的js逻辑对应到模板中。并且实现双向绑定。能够实时的把数据展现在模板中。下面我们尝试着简单的实现一把!
实现功能:div的宽度是100px。每点击一次加10px。宽度的数值还可以实时反映到p标签中。
实现思路如下:
1、首先我们将两个配置收集到vModel中。w就是div的初始化宽度。change函数很明显就是点击的回调函数
综上。通过这三步基本可以实现一个微型的vue。大家可以自己试着玩一玩!
喜欢我的回答就关注我吧。有问题可以发表评论。我们一起学习。共同成长!
您还感兴趣的文章推荐以上就是由互联网推广工程师 网创网 整理编辑的,如果觉得有帮助欢迎收藏转发~
本文标题:JavaScript如何实现一个简单的Vue?
本文地址:https://www.wangchuang8.com/175554.html,转载请说明来源于:网创推广网
声明:本站部分文章来自网络,如无特殊说明或标注,均为本站原创发布。如若本站内容侵犯了原著者的合法权益,可联系进行处理。分享目的仅供大家学习与参考,不代表本站立场。
本文地址:https://www.wangchuang8.com/175554.html,转载请说明来源于:网创推广网
声明:本站部分文章来自网络,如无特殊说明或标注,均为本站原创发布。如若本站内容侵犯了原著者的合法权益,可联系进行处理。分享目的仅供大家学习与参考,不代表本站立场。
评论(2)
宽度,用了,模板,生命周期,函数,自己的,实时,逻辑,两个,都有
没想到大家都对JavaScript如何实现一个简单的Vue?感兴趣,不过这这篇解答确实也是太好了
我是一名前端。先前用了很久的react。最近用了三个月的vue。我来回答一下这个问题!目前很多的公司都在使用vue来开